摘要: 1. ie10 的 ie7文档模式下,window.resize之后,$().offset().left会变很大,要用 node.offsetLeft;2. ie 6下,父容器有设置position:absolute或relative的话,需要有纵向滚动条的子容器,需要设置下position:relative; overflow-y:scroll, 方能出现滚动条; 阅读全文
posted @ 2013-06-26 11:31 郎涛 阅读(132) 评论(0) 推荐(0) 编辑
摘要: 项目目录结构├─index.php 项目入口文件├─Common 项目公共文件目录├─Conf 项目配置目录├─Lang 项目语言目录├─Lib 项目类库目录│ ├─Action Action类库目录│ ├─Behavior 行为类库目录│ ├─Model 模型类库目录│ └─Widget Widget类库目录├─Runtime 项目运行时目录│ ├─Cache 模板缓存目录│ ├─Data 数据缓存目录│ ├─Logs 日志文件目录│ └─Temp 临时缓存目录└─Tpl 项目模板目录一. index.php入口文件:<?phpdefine('APP_DEBUG',T. 阅读全文
posted @ 2013-06-06 10:11 郎涛 阅读(280) 评论(0) 推荐(0) 编辑
摘要: 1. 常用插件:convertToUTF8DocBlockr //自动生成注释SFTPSideBarEnhancementsTagTheme-sodaTortoise2. 设置“删除当前行”的快捷键"ctrl+d":在key-binding user 中自定义:{ "keys": ["ctrl+d"], "command": "run_macro_file", "args": {"file": "Packages/Default/Delete L 阅读全文
posted @ 2013-06-03 18:14 郎涛 阅读(195) 评论(0) 推荐(0) 编辑
摘要: ini_set("display_errors", "On"); error_reporting(E_ALL | E_STRICT);//记录错误信息至本地error_log("mobile:$mobile \n", 3, '/tmp/we_vcode.log'); nginx -s reload/etc/init.d/nginx restart yum install op-nginxserver { listen 80; server_name dev.com; root /opt/web/dev.... 阅读全文
posted @ 2013-05-28 18:08 郎涛 阅读(160) 评论(0) 推荐(0) 编辑
摘要: //文本复制'plugin/ZeroClipboard.js'var clip = new ZeroClipboard.Client(); clip.setText(this.node.text.value);clip.setHandCursor(true); clip.setCSSEffects(true);clip.addEventListener('complete', function(client, text){ alert("ÑûÇëÁ´½ÓÒ 阅读全文
posted @ 2013-05-28 18:07 郎涛 阅读(151) 评论(0) 推荐(0) 编辑
摘要: 一、明显威胁:1.mysql,防范sql注入:mysql_real_escape_string 用\转义字符串 2.telnet:用ssh代替明文传输的telnet3.ftp:用sftp(安全文件传输协议)代替明文传输的ftpTa = g^a mod pTb = g^b mod pa和b不被知道即可,随机数,很大,g通常取2即可发送的是Ta和Tbg^ab mod p == g^ba mod p4.http:firesheep工具session hijacking attack session劫持攻击嗅探用户历史记录,来获取session id,来冒充用户,服务器只认cookie头信息中的大随. 阅读全文
posted @ 2013-05-18 15:05 郎涛 阅读(234) 评论(0) 推荐(0) 编辑
摘要: 1. 读取xml文件,并直接输出到页面header("Content-Type:text/xml;charset=utf-8");$doc = new DOMDocument();$doc->load('xml文件路径或url' );echo $doc->saveXML(); 阅读全文
posted @ 2013-04-12 11:23 郎涛 阅读(165) 评论(0) 推荐(0) 编辑
摘要: cd /opt/lsvim 文件名:q!:wqcat 文件名mysql:mysql -u root -p //用指定账户和指定密码登录mysqlmysql> source 文件名 //执行文件中的sql脚本 阅读全文
posted @ 2013-03-25 10:42 郎涛 阅读(131) 评论(0) 推荐(0) 编辑
摘要: 1.普通全局函数(内置的或用户自定义的)call_user_func(‘print’, $str);2.类的静态方法,使用数组形式传递call_user_func(array(‘className’, ‘print’), $str );3.对象方法,使用数组形式传递$obj = new className();call_user_func(array($obj, ‘print’), $str );4.匿名方法,类似javascript的匿名函数call_user_func(function($param){echo $param;}, 4);//或使用以下形式:$fn = function.. 阅读全文
posted @ 2013-03-22 11:27 郎涛 阅读(234) 评论(0) 推荐(0) 编辑
摘要: 1. 接管错误://自定义错误接管function userErrorHandler($errno, $errstr, $errfile, $errline){ if (!(error_reporting() & $errno)) { //错误码未包含在错误报告中 return; } switch ($errno) { case E_USER_ERROR: echo "<b>My ERROR</b> [$errno] $errstr<br />\n"; echo " Fatal error on line $err... 阅读全文
posted @ 2013-03-22 10:52 郎涛 阅读(591) 评论(0) 推荐(0) 编辑